monorepo-microservice-rbac/apps/services/dmp/gateway/src/admin/admin.module.ts
2023-08-31 17:11:14 +08:00

23 lines
531 B
TypeScript

import { Module } from '@nestjs/common';
import { AdminController } from './admin.controller';
import { ClientsModule, Transport } from '@nestjs/microservices';
@Module({
imports: [
ClientsModule.register([
{
name: 'Client',
transport: Transport.NATS,
options: {
servers: ['nats://localhost:4222'],
maxReconnectAttempts: 5,
reconnectTimeWait: 1000,
},
},
]),
],
controllers: [AdminController],
providers: [],
})
export class AdminModule {}